Career summary

Frank Saloman of Zimbabwe is a former player who competed on the ATP tour from 1968 to 1969. He finished with a career match record of 1–4 (20.0%). His best three-year stretch came in 1968–1970, and he reached a peak Elo rating of 1505.

Methodology

Titles include Slams, Masters, Tour Finals, 500s, 250s, legacy tour events and Olympic gold; Davis Cup is excluded, and walkovers are excluded from all win–loss records. GOAT points value every round reached, scaled per tier (Slam title 2000 anchor; ranking includes Slam champions only, but every player's points are shown here). Elo is a chess-style rating over the full match history (K = 250/(n+5)^0.4); the timeline shows pre-match ratings, sampled. The gold band on the season chart marks the best three-consecutive-year window.
